Software application is a series of directions that determine just how a computer system need to run. Just as there are different kinds of hardware, so exist different kinds of software application. The most preferred kind of software application is Workplace Collection, which includes Microsoft Workplace, Lotus Notes, and Project. These collections are created for usage by a typical office staff member. Nonetheless, other software packages such as the OpenOffice workplace collection are readily available for people who intend to utilize a cost-free source (free software application) for their workplace system.
Software application can be categorized into 2 main teams – desktop software application and also server-based software program. Desktop software application describes applications that remain on an individual’s desktop computer as well as perform common computer operations. Instances of typical desktop computer software are e-mail, word processing applications, and also office programs like PowerPoint as well as Microsoft Word. Server-based software program is that which resides on a company’s server and also performs its commands on a range of computer systems throughout the world.
Hardware devices such as computers, digital tools, cellphones, video game consoles, and also various other digital things are the common sources of software application. Instances of such hardware are printers, keyboards, screen, mice, speakers, cams, computer game systems, and also other hardware parts. Software program is designed to run on such equipment. While the software of one computer program might operate on one kind of tool, another application software program might not be able to operate on another type of device.
In order for software to run on hardware, the tool should meet particular needs. Device drivers are required to interact with the rest of the operating system. The driver equates device requirements such as regularity, voltage, power requirements, etc, into a suitable user interface that the os can review. firmware is additionally a device driver, however as opposed to being designed to talk directly to the computer, it communicates indirectly. Firmware maps the communication procedures of the gadget to the ones that the os understands to make sure that just suitable applications can run.
There are two different kinds of software. General function os software and also individual mode software program are distinct kinds. General-purpose operating system software is what you find on all computers. It is what most individuals think about when they state’software’. Examples of general-purpose software program consist of email, word processing, PDF creation, songs creation, organizing consultations, blogging, and a lot more. Customer mode software is what you can see on your cellular phone, personal computer, pc gaming console, as well as various other similar tools.
Suppliers identify the kind of application software as well as device driver via 2 processes. The very first process is done via using what is called OEM or packaged application software. OPAE is not actually thought about system software, yet instead simply an utility program for the OS. Instances of OPAE software application are Facebook’s MySpace, Yahoo! Responses, and also Wikipedia.
The second procedure is via what is referred to as committed OS or vehicle drivers. This describes any kind of equipment that will run application software, whether it is from a Microsoft Windows device or a Linux based machine. Different operating systems sustain various kinds of equipment. If a Windows equipment operates with a Windows os then it is considered Windows running system software.
While malware is mostly developed for one reason only, profit is the driving pressure behind many malware. Companies produce malware as a way to control and also ruin competitors or to accumulate confidential information that would allow them to take on their company competitors. One instance of a kind of malware is spyware which is developed to track the Web actions of a certain computer or web server. All kinds of malware are taken into consideration to be in the class of adware as well.
In contrast, software development includes producing computer programs for the manufacturing or company markets. As software application advancement processes vary widely from project to task, they likewise differ greatly in scope. In large business, for instance, software application growth projects might entail the development of new software to buy, or products that are upgraded from existing products. In small businesses and also home computer users, software application growth tasks may include personalized software solutions for regional requirements, or software program that addresses intricate troubles. In both situations, the end item is typically different from the original suggestion or concept.
Among the primary locations of emphasis for software application design principles is using computers and also their different kinds, such as computer, laptops, desktop monitoring systems, network devices, personal digital assistants, as well as smart phones such as cellphones. Nearly all these products utilize a kind of computer system program to operate. The resource of the program could be a team of applications, some of which are composed and run by a specialized team of software program designers. Business might also make use of specialized computer programs established for details tasks. Despite exactly how the software application is made use of, nevertheless, computer system programs are often created with at least one objective in mind – to address a trouble or supply a product and services.
Operating system software, for example, is used to control the implementation of details tasks. OS operates on the basis of memory addresses as well as job scheduling procedures. For example, Windows uses an instruction list organized right into blocks called guidelines, and Linux makes use of an overlay of processes (called components) atop the OS. The Linux OS is much more complex, and is one of the most preferred amongst open resource systems. Windows is primarily utilized for typical home computers. 11/12/21
Hardware is any tool that collaborates with a provided OS and/or application software. Hardware consists of motherboards, processors, digital-interfaces, and storage devices. Software products, on the other hand, consist of computer programs. They can be either totally free, for use on a PC or web server, or cost a cost. All equipment and all software products drop under the heading of computer system software, as well as are sold together as a packaged solution to a specific need.